UPDATE!

So i found out my problem. the fuel pump was bad. It was so weird, the pump had springs trying to escape from the top part. I don't know why it became the way it did. I put in a new pump now I am back to where I was powerwise. Check your fuel pumps. I've done the snipping off the little plastic as well before but that wasn't the issue.
